I've just started playing around with this. While you can create 1 man units in the battle editor or by directly editing a custom battle descr_battle.txt file, when you come to actually play the game the units are plumped up with extra men. I haven't done extensive testing yet, but I suspect that the minimum size unit that the game will actually put on the ground for you is about 1/3 of the regular size of the unit.
Thus if you define a 1 man hastati unit in a custom battle, the unit will be increased to 13 men (ie 1/3 of 40 - the regular size of a hastati unit); a 1 man equite unit will be increased to 9 (I think) because the regular size is 27 men.
If anyone knows how to turn this feature off, I will be mightily pleased to know it!
